Counseling and therapy with clinical psychologists provide the opportunity to discuss and explore problems or feelings that are important to you. The general aim of counseling is to help you grow toward greater freedom in making informed choices and acting on personal decisions that are satisfying to you. They provide individual, couple, and group counseling, educational workshops and classroom presentations, support groups, consultation with students, faculty, and staff, and referrals, when appropriate, to community mental health and social service providers.
